• Hampton Inn - Flemington, NJ
  • Chinese Buffet
  • Chinese Buffet
  • Chinese Buffet
  • Chinese Buffet
  • Chinese Buffet
  • Chinese Buffet
  • Chinese Buffet
  • Shopping Mall
  • Shopping Mall
  • Shopping Mall
  • Shopping Mall
  • Shopping Mall
  • Games
  • Games
  • Games
  • Games
  • Games
  • Games
  • Games
  • Games
  • Games
  • Games
  • Games
1 2 3 4 next